Fresh pineapple (Ananas comosus) exported to the UAE from India is typically the Queen or Kew variety, grown across India's actual pineapple belt: West Bengal (the country's largest producer), Assam, Tripura, and Kerala's Vazhakulam region, which holds its own Geographical Indication tag. The fruit is prized for its sweet, aromatic flesh and tropical flavor that has made India one of the more active suppliers to UAE's fresh produce import market. | Attribute | Details / Value |
|---|---|
| Botanical Name | Ananas comosus |
| Variety | Queen or Kew, specify on order |
| Growing Region | West Bengal, Assam, Tripura, Kerala (Vazhakulam, GI-tagged) |
| Size | 1-1.5kg per piece, larger sizes available on request |
| Skin Color | Golden yellow to green-yellow at export maturity |
| Flesh Color | Deep yellow (Queen) or pale yellow (Kew) |
| Brix (Sugar Content) | 14-16 degrees Brix |
| Firmness | Firm, crown intact, free from bruising |
| Pesticide Residue | Within MRL limits for GCC food import regulations |
| Shelf Life | 10-15 days under proper cold chain from harvest |
| Storage Condition | 8-10°C, 85-90% relative humidity |
| Harvest Season | Two main harvest windows, varying by growing region, confirm current-season availability |
| HS Code | 0804.30.00 (fresh pineapples), confirm with CHA |
Queen pineapple has a sweeter, more aromatic flavor and a smaller, more manageable size, making it well suited to direct retail sale and premium fresh-fruit display. It's the variety most closely associated with India's northeastern growing regions and generally commands a slight premium in markets that recognize the difference.
Kew pineapple is larger, milder in flavor, and holds up well under processing, making it the preferred choice for juice production, canning, and food processing applications where consistent size and juice yield matter more than the aromatic intensity Queen offers. Buyers should specify which variety their end use actually requires, since the two aren't interchangeable for every application.

Single-piece foam net sleeves within ventilated cartons for retail-ready presentation. 8-10kg corrugated export cartons holding 6-8 pieces depending on size, standard for wholesale bulk. Crown trimming and grading to uniform maturity stage before packing. Palletized loading for reefer container shipment.
Phytosanitary certificate from India's Plant Quarantine Department for every shipment, Certificate of Origin, GI certification for Vazhakulam-origin fruit where applicable, pesticide residue test reports available per batch, APEDA registration.
